To get from Vancouver Airport to downtown Vancouver, you can take the Canada Line SkyTrain. The SkyTrain station is located at the airport and will take you directly to downtown Vancouver in about 25-30 minutes.

At Port Vancouver, you can board the SkyTrain at the Canada Line station located at Waterfront Station. This station is accessible from the cruise terminal and is well-signposted for passengers. You can take the Canada Line directly to various destinations, including downtown Vancouver and the Vancouver International Airport (YVR).
